The Butternut Waltham is a trailing squash with an elegant, pear-like shape and tender, orange flesh. Its delicate, nutty flavor makes it a popular choice in the kitchen—whether for soups, curries, baked dishes, or purées. The thin, edible skin simplifies preparation and adds to the enjoyment.
This pumpkin boasts excellent storage qualities and, under optimal conditions, will stay fresh for months. Robust and productive, it thrives both in the garden and in the field. Bring autumnal flavors right into your home with the Butternut Waltham!
Cultivation:
Sowing outdoors: May
Pre-cultivation: end of April to end of May
Planting outdoors: mid-May to mid-June
Harvest: August to October
Optimal germination temperature: above 20 °C
Fruit weight: 1.5-2 kg
